Summary
Divorced and working as a courtesy van driver for the run-down hotel in which he has a room, Gus Murphy has settled into a mindless, soulless routine that barely keeps his grief at arm's length. But his comfortable waking trance comes to an end when ex-con Tommy Delcamino comes to him for help. Four months earlier, TJ Delcamino's battered body was discovered in a wooded lot, yet the Suffolk County PD doesn't seem interested in pursuing the killers. In desperation, Tommy seeks out the only cop he ever trusted: Gus Murphy. As Gus begins to sweep away the layers of dust that have collected over the case during the intervening months, he finds that Delcamino is telling the truth. It seems that everyone involved with the late TJ Delcamino--from his best friend to his girlfriend, from a gang enforcer to a mafia capo, and even the police--has something to hide, and all are willing to go to extreme lengths to hide it. Gus has taken on a dangerous favor as he claws his way back to take a place among the living, all while searching through the sewers for a killer
